I WILL TREAT YOUR DOG LIKE FAMILY

Pet care experience

My home will feel like home to your dog. My corgi lives in my home and is crate trained as all my dogs have been. I am a firm believer in crate training in a multiple dog household. Crate training discourages food aggression & disagreements. Also, when I'm away from the house, I would rather know dogs are safe in their crates than loose in the house where they might find a way to get into trouble.
